New this morning, the watchdog for New York City's Department of Education says there's been a spike in misconduct cases inside New York City schools.
>> This morning, investigative reporter Masa Saidi reveals the red flags every parent needs to know, starting with your child's phone.
For 8 years, Anastasia Coleman has been the special commissioner of investigation for the New York City School District. Her office is the DOE watchdog, reviewing thousands of complaints. Everything from fraud and vendor misconduct to missing students and inappropriate relationships. She says the vast majority of educators have the children's best interests in mind.
But there are occasionally some bad apples. So, how often is there inappropriate or sexual misconduct by a school employee or vendor? In 2023, Coleman's office substantiated 43 cases.
The following year, 34 cases. In 2025, the number spiked to 62 cases. Coleman says the biggest risk factor is social media. I would tell them also not to add adults to their social media.
Right now, the DOE has guidance saying staff should not connect with students on social media, but the practice is not banned. A DOE spokesperson says when misconduct is substantiated, the district takes action immediately, up to and including termination. But Coleman's office has formally recommended the DOE go further. It's a shouldn't, and we say you must not. Coleman says pay attention to unexplained gifts. Know who your child is talking to, including through games and messaging apps. And finally, do not let them share their social media handles with adults. I'm Masa Saidi, CBS News New York.
